Jail if you share a video of missile attack?

The tension situation between India and Pakistan is increasing considerably. After the Pahalgam attack, Operation Sindoor is being run by the Indian armed forces. In which terrorist bases have been eliminated. Now Pakistan military is being retaliated by India. Drone and missile attacks are also being carried out by Pakistan. During this time, if you share any kind of missile attack video or missile falling video.

Due to which the confusion spreads or there is panic among the people. So in such a situation, action can be taken against you. Any information can also be wrong. In such a situation, you post it without verifying it. So you may also have to go to jail. In such a situation, action can be taken under the IT Act and Section 223 of the Indian Code, 2023.

What should be done during this time?

Let us tell you that the war situation between India and Pakistan has almost become. In such a situation, you should use social media very carefully. Only share the official information issued by the Ministry of Defense or Ministry of External Affairs or the Press Information Bureau. Apart from this, avoid sharing any more information.
